Local Food You Must Try
- Cape Malay Bobotie â A spiced mince casserole crowned with a silky egg custard; sweet, savory, and absolutely Instagramâworthy.
- Gatsby Sandwich â Not a ship, but a massive, overâstuffed hero sandwich piled with steak, chips, cheese, and periâperi sauce. Itâs the culinary equivalent of a hug from a friendly octopus.
- Bunny Chow â Hollowedâout loaf of bread filled with fragrant curry; perfect for eating with your hands and impressing locals with your ânoâforkâ confidence.
- Koeksisters â Deepâfried, syrupâsoaked twists that are sweet enough to make you question every other dessert youâve ever had.

The Localâs Cheat Sheet
- Transport Hacks: Download the Uber or Bolt apps for reliable rides; MyCiTi bus cards are cheap and cover most tourist routes.
- Etiquette Tip: When greeting, a firm handshake and eye contact go a long wayâno cheek kisses here, unless youâre among close friends.
- Hidden Gem: *Woodstockâs Maboneng Precinctâa hipster haven with street art, boutique coffee shops, and a weekend market selling handmade crafts.
- Safety Note: Keep valuables out of sight, especially on crowded beaches and public transport; a small, sturdy purse with a zipâclose is your best friend.
- Sun Savvy: The Cape sun is fierceâslather on SPF 50, wear a wideâbrimmed hat, and stay hydrated (water bottles are ubiquitous).
